Brief Introduction
SANTE Raw Edge Cogged V-Belts are designed with a specialized flex-cogged rubber design and high-tensile cords reinforcement, featuring exposed rubber edges that directly contact pulleys for better grip. This structure delivers 30% higher power transmission than wrapped belts, reduces bend resistance for smaller pulleys, and excels in high-speed, high-load applications by optimizing both grip and efficiency.
Material:
CR/EPDM; POLYESTER//KEVLAR CORD
Applications:
- Automotive Industry: Used in engines, fans, and air conditioning compressors for efficient power transmission.
- Industrial Machinery: Ideal for high-speed drives, compressors, and conveyor systems, especially in applications with small pulley diameters.
- Agricultural Equipment: Suitable for tractors and harvesting machinery due to their high load capacity and durability.
- Material Handling: Effective in applications requiring high power transmission and resistance to wear.
- General Industrial Applications: Used in HVAC systems, pumps, and other machinery where high efficiency and reliability are required.
Sections:
SANTE offers a diverse selection of Raw Edge Cogged V-Belts in various profiles, including:
- Classical Cogged V-belt: ZX/AX/BX/CX/DX
- Wedge Cogged V-belt: XPZ/XPA/XPB/XPC
- Automotive V belt: AVX10/AVX13/AVX15/AVX17/AVX20/AVX22(REC&REL)
- Narrow raw edge cogged V-belt: 3VX/5VX/8VX
- BANDED BELTS: RAVX10/RAVX13XRAVX17/RAVX22; HAX/HBX/HCX; HXPZ/HXPA/HXPB/HXPC; R3VX/R5VX/R8VX
